Proposal Abstract

We propose to use VSOP and the VLBA to perform an imaging survey of the intensely-studied Pearson-Readhead sample. Based on image simulations, we have shown that data from only a single orbit of VSOP with co-observation by the VLBA is sufficient to achieve images of almost equivalent quality to four-orbit images. Due to the limited observing time available with VSOP, such single-orbit images provide the only practical means of performing an imaging survey of a statistically significant complete sample of sources. The goal of the survey is to obtain two-epoch 5 GHz images of 31 sources from this well-studied sample, and single-epoch 22 GHz images of 12 sources. This would allow us to deduce the general properties of the sub-parsec nuclear regions of these objects ( e.g., brightness temperature, variability, position angle, proper motion, and general morphology) and compare them to the properties of regions farther downstream.
